Originally Posted by Redline-Z
give the guy a break please, this discussion is clogged with alot of peoples opinions and not a whole lot of truth. Tell the guy why Aquamist is the best? It makes the Forum more helpful. I have been reading on this subject for sometime and have mixed emotions and a headache after reading it all

Also to the OP, you should go with a kit that is proven with all the failsafes, they might just save your engine.
I have the HSF-5 kit from Aquamist currently, and I've had the Alkycontrol kit also. Aquamist hands down is the superior kit out there right now compared to the others. Top notch components, better design, layout..... If all the reading gives you a headache, sorry aobut that, but that's the best way to learn.

To the op, hang out in the water/alcohol section of the Engine Management/Tuning forums section. Search that forum, stay up to date on the newer threads and you'll learn alot, and be able to form your own opinion on what to buy.
